Bernetta's usage pattern, beyond the headline number

Divide Bernetta's SSA record in two at 1941 and the more recent half accounts for 51% of all births, the earlier half the remaining 49%, a genuinely balanced usage pattern. Its calmest year was 1891, with only 5 births recorded -- set against the 1921 peak of 60, that's the full swing in one name's fortunes.

Frequently Asked Questions

How popular is the name Bernetta?
2,797 babies have been named Bernetta since 1891. It was last recorded in 1989. The peak year was 1921 with 60 births.
When was Bernetta most popular?
Bernetta was most popular in the 1950s decade with 473 total births. The single peak year was 1921.
Where is Bernetta most popular?
The top states for the name Bernetta are Pennsylvania (114 births), Illinois (57 births), Ohio (43 births).
How long has the name Bernetta been used?
Records for Bernetta go back to 1891, giving 99 years of history through 1989.
What names are similar to Bernetta?
Names with a similar sound or spelling include Bertha, Bernice, Bernadette, Bernadine, and 4 more. These share a common prefix and are also used for girls.
